Our day began at Pak Ou Cave.  This is a stunningly beautiful cave that hangs on a cliff.  There are over 4,000 statues of Buddha in the cave, most of which have been left there by worshippers.  After exploring this beautiful site, we went to a refuge for Elephants.  Rather than using these creatures to haul lumber from the mountains, they are now being used in tourism where guests can feed them and/or take a brief ride.  After finishing dinner on the boat, we participated in a lantern lighting ceremony (we've done something similar in China).  You write a wish and attach it to a paper lantern.  Then you light the lantern and it takes off into the sky.  Click on the first image to follow our day.
